Bruno Paillard Brut Première Cuvée Magnum — the house's signature Champagne, elevated for grand celebration.
Bruno Paillard (founded 1981) is a young house with deep-rooted heritage in grape broking and winegrowing. This magnum takes the iconic Brut Première Cuvée — a Chardonnay, Pinot Noir and Pinot Meunier blend aged at least three years on lees — into an impressive 1.5-litre format for sharing.
Medium-bodied and creamy, with bright acidity and fine, persistent bubbles — and the magnum's slower maturation lends extra finesse. Ripe fruit and toasted almond meet citrus, white flowers, baked bread and a hint of honey.
| Type | Non-Vintage Brut Champagne |
| House | Bruno Paillard (est. 1981) |
| Blend | Chardonnay, Pinot Noir & Pinot Meunier |
| Ageing | At least 3 years on lees |
| Alcohol | 12% ABV |
| Format | Magnum, 1.5L (150cl) |
The larger format matures more slowly, adding finesse — and makes a striking centrepiece for celebration.
Well chilled at 8–10°C as an aperitif or with seafood and lighter dishes.
